个人的思路是同时查出每个人的薪水和所在组的最高薪水,如果他的薪水等于他组内的最高薪水,则满足他就是该组薪水第一 select dept_no, emp_no, salary from (select dept_no, a.emp_no, salary, max(salary)over(partition by dept_no order by dept_no) AS maxSalary from dept_emp a left join salaries b on a.emp_no = b.emp_no) tb_1 where salary = maxSalary
点赞

相关推荐

前段时间投boss,实在没绷住,就发出来吧
测开小登的自我救赎:这种就别较真了,感觉应该是那种吃上了学历贬值的时代红利感觉自己也能找一堆92硕士的边角料小公司吧
点赞 评论 收藏
分享
10-09 17:17
已编辑
门头沟学院 Java
活泼的代码渣渣在泡池...:同学你好,我也是学院本,后天要面这个亚信科技,是实习,请问问题都啥样呀,我项目就做了网上的,这是第一次面试
投递多益网络等公司10个岗位
点赞 评论 收藏
分享
牛客网
牛客网在线编程
牛客网题解
牛客企业服务